OATMEAL BANANA CHOCOLATE CHIP MUFFINS

Make and share this Oatmeal Banana Chocolate Chip Muffins recipe from Food.com.

Provided by hollyberry

Categories     Quick Breads

Time 45m

Yield 24-30 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 12



Oatmeal Banana Chocolate Chip Muffins image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325F and line muffin cups with paper liners.
  • Stir together oats and milk in a small bowl and set aside.
  • In a large bowl, combine fl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t and chocolate chips.
  • In a large bowl, cream together shortening and sugar. Blend in bananas, eggs, vanilla and oat mixture.
  • Stir the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and scoop batter into muffin cups.
  • Bake for 30-35 minutes or until tester comes out clean.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 251.6, Fat 7.4, SaturatedFat 2.6, Cholesterol 15.8, Sodium 148, Carbohydrate 44.2, Fiber 2.1, Sugar 24.2, Protein 4

1 1/2 cups quick-cooking oats
1 1/2 cups skim milk
3 cups all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
1/2 cup shortening
2 cups sugar
6 mashed ripe bananas
2 eggs
2 teaspoons vanilla extract

BANANA OATMEAL CHOCOLATE MUFFINS

Make and share this Banana Oatmeal Chocolate Muffins recipe from Food.com.

Provided by TheRushinChef

Categories     Breakfast

Time 40m

Yield 1 muffin, 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10



Banana Oatmeal Chocolate Muffins image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400.
  • Grease a muffin pan.
  • In a large bowl, whisk together flour, brown sugar, oats, baking powder and soda.
  • In a mixer combine yogurt, banana, applesause and egg sub.
  • Stir mixture into flour mixture and stir until moistened.
  • Add chips saving a few for the tops (if you want).
  • Put in muffin pans and bake for 20- 25 minute until done.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 144.8, Fat 2.3, SaturatedFat 1.1, Cholesterol 2, Sodium 105.1, Carbohydrate 28.4, Fiber 1.5, Sugar 13.2, Protein 3.6

1 cup flour
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1 cup quick oats
3/4 cup plain yogurt
1 cup ripe banana, mashed (about 2 bananas)
1/4 cup applesauce
1/4 cup egg substitute
1/4 cup mini chocolate chip

HEALTHY OATMEAL BANANA CHOCOLATE MUFFINS

Make and share this Healthy Oatmeal Banana Chocolate Muffins recipe from Food.com.

Provided by LeeDelaino

Categories     Quick Breads

Time 40m

Yield 12-14 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 12



Healthy Oatmeal Banana Chocolate Muffins image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°.
  • Add the oil, brown sugar, apple sauce and egg to the mashed bananas and stir thoroughly.
  • In a second bowl sift the flour, baking soda and powder, and salt together. Fold these ingredients into the wet mix.
  • To the batter, add the oats, flax, and chocolate chips and fold evenly into the batter.
  • Put desired amount of batter into lined muffin tins and bake for 20-25 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 206.7, Fat 5.7, SaturatedFat 1.9, Cholesterol 15.5, Sodium 408.5, Carbohydrate 37.9, Fiber 3.7, Sugar 16.9, Protein 4.3

3 large frozen bananas (thawed and mashed)
1/2 cup brown sugar
2 tablespoons oil
1/3 cup applesauce
1 egg, beaten
1 1/2 cups whole wheat flour
1 1/2 teaspoons baking soda
1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up oats
1/3 cup ground flax seed meal (optional)
1/2 cup chocolate chips (or other add-ons)

OATMEAL BANANA MUFFINS

Make and share this Oatmeal Banana Muffins rec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Chef Gorete

Categories     Dessert

Time 20m

Yield 18 Muffins

Number Of Ingredients 14



Oatmeal Banana Muffins image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°F Line muffin tins with the paper baking cups and set aside.
  • In a medium bowl, stir together the flour, oatmeal,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, salt, cinnamon and nutmeg.
  • In a separate bowl, combine the mashed banana, eggs, vanilla, sour cream and melted butter and stir until well mixed.
  • Add the banana mixture to the flour mixture and fold just until combined -- do not over mix.
  • Using a large ice cream scoop, fill the muffin cups 3/4 full.
  • Bake the muffins for approximately 15 to 18 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the middle of the muffin comes out clean.
  • Let the muffins c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then complete the cooling on a wire rack.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 182.8, Fat 5.7, SaturatedFat 3.2, Cholesterol 33, Sodium 201.9, Carbohydrate 30.4, Fiber 1.4, Sugar 14.5, Protein 3.1

2 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up quick-cooking oatmeal
1 cup brown sugar
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 1/2 teaspoons c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
2 large eggs, room temperature
1 1/2 cups mashed bananas (approximately 5 bananas)
1/2 cup sour cream
1/3 cup butter, melted and cooled
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
18 large paper baking cups

BANANA OATMEAL MUFFINS

These are healthy muffins that are sure to give you energy that will last an entire day.

Provided by Olivia

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Muffin Recipes     Banana Muffin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 13



Banana Oatmeal Muffins image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). Line 12 muffin cups with papers liners.
  • Beat sugar and butter with an electric mixer in a large bowl until smooth and creamy. Beat first egg into the butter until completely blended; beat in the vanilla extract with the remaining egg.
  • Mix bananas, milk, and allspice together in a separate bowl; stir into the creamed butter mixture. Whisk flour, baking powder, and baking soda together in a separate bowl; slowly stir into banana-butter mixture until batter is just mixed. Fold oats and walnuts into batter. Scoop batter into the muffin cups using a large ice cream scoop.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ean, 25 to 35 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 295 calories, Carbohydrate 43 g, Cholesterol 51.4 mg, Fat 12.2 g, Fiber 2.3 g, Protein 4.9 g, SaturatedFat 5.5 g, Sodium 172.9 mg, Sugar 20.7 g

1 cup white sugar
½ cup unsalted butter, softened
2 large e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
3 ripe bananas, mashed
1 tablespoon milk
1 teaspoon allspice
2 c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 pinch salt
½ cup old-fashioned oats
½ cup chopped walnuts

BANANA-OATMEAL CHOCOLATE CHIP MUFFINS

A tasty recipe that I came up with, a cross between a cake and a muffin. Perfect for breakfast or dessert or anytime!

Provided by icecreamqueen63

Categories     Quick Breads

Time 30m

Yield 1 dozen, 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12



Banana-Oatmeal Chocolate Chip Muffins image

Steps:

  • Combine oats and milk in medium bowl, let stand at least 5 minutes.
  • Combine next 5 dry ingredients in a large bowl.
  • Add egg, melted butter and vanilla to oat mixture, mixing well.
  • Add oat mixture to dry ingredients, and stir until moistened.
  • Fold in mashed banana and chocolate chips.
  • Fill greased muffin tins (or use paper baking cups) and bake at 400 degrees for 15-22 minutes, until toothpick inserted comes out clean.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 237.9, Fat 8.7, SaturatedFat 4.9, Cholesterol 29.9, Sodium 238.6, Carbohydrate 35.1, Fiber 2.3, Sugar 16.4, Protein 5.3

1 cup oats (any type oatmeal)
1 cup sour milk
1 cup fl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up lightly packed brown sugar
1 egg, beaten
1/4 cup melted butter
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 cup mashed ripe banana
2/3 cup milk chocolate chips
